How much do computer hardware eng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 28, 2026, the average yearly pay for computer hardware engineer in Bakersfield, CA is $150,473.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$124,100.00 and $176,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by computer hardware engineers in collaborative projects with software teams?

Computer hardware engineers often collaborate closely with software developers to ensure seamless integration between hardware components and software applications. A frequent challenge is aligning timelines and technical requirements, as hardware development cycles can differ from software schedules. Effective communication and a strong understanding of both disciplines are essential to address compatibility issues and meet project deadlines. Building strong cross-functional relationships helps resolve these challenges and leads to successful product development.

What Do Computer Hardware Engineers Do?

Computer hardware engineers design and test new computer hardware components, such as screens, motherboards, and memory. They may also work with products that include a computer system, such as cars, home entertainment components, and appliances that connect to the internet. Your responsibilities include creating design drawings and collaborating with manufacturers to ensure the devices are produced to specifications. You may also work with software developers to ensure compatibility. You must be able to read and design technical drawings and be able to communicate effectively with all participants in the project.

What are computer hardware engineers?

Computer hardware engineers are professionals who design, develop, and test computer systems and components such as processors, circuit boards, memory devices, networks, and routers. They work to ensure that computer hardware functions efficiently and integrates seamlessly with software. These engineers are often involved in research, prototyping, and overseeing the manufacturing of hardware equipment. Their work is crucial in advancing technology and improving the performance of computer systems.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Computer Hardware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Computer Hardware Engineer, you need a solid background in electrical engineering, computer architecture, and circuit design, typically supported by a bachelor’s degree in computer or electrical engineering. Familiarity with hardware description languages (such as VHDL or Verilog), CAD software, and industry certifications like CompTIA or Cisco is often important. Strong problem-solving abilities, teamwork, and effective communication skills help engineers collaborate and innovate within multidisciplinary teams. These competencies ensure the effective design, testing, and optimization of reliable hardware systems that meet modern computing needs.

What is the difference between Computer Hardware Engineer vs Computer Network Architect?

AspectComputer Hardware EngineerComputer Network Architect
Required CredentialsBachelor's in Computer Engineering or related field; certifications like Cisco CCNA are commonBachelor's in Computer Science, Information Technology, or related; certifications like Cisco CCNP are typical
Work EnvironmentDesigning, testing, and developing computer hardware; labs and engineering facilitiesDesigning and implementing network systems; offices and data centers
Employer & Industry UsageTech companies, hardware manufacturing, research labsTelecommunications, large enterprises, data centers

Computer Hardware Engineers focus on designing and developing physical computer components, while Computer Network Architects plan and build data communication networks. Both roles require technical certifications and often work in technology-driven environments, but their core responsibilities differ significantly in scope and focus.
